Eric/Sid...or whoever has access to GM build info,
I don't see much info on exhaust brakes for the 2004+ LLY Duramax. I assume that's because the aftermarket guys haven't had a chance to complete design and test of the LLY configuration (the LB7 did seem to have plenty of aftermarket support).
Still, there's always the concern about the warranty when you add this kind of stuff (even though I think anyone who tows heavy in 5-8% grade country should forget that and put one on). Exhaust brakes work and should be an option on any vehicle that is being rated to pull the kinds of loads that GM (and Ford and Dodge) is beginning to rate our trucks.
My dealer told me sometime back that his MDT rollbacks do have a factory exhaust brake on his Duramax's (which were LB7s), but that there is no such option on the 2500/3500 Duramax trucks.
I don't really understand that reasoning from GM, so here's my question(s):
a. Do the new LLY MDTs have the exhaust brake option from the factory?
b. If so, who makes it?
c. What prevents the factory exhaust brake from being hooked up to a Duramax LLY in a 2500/3500 configuration if we order the parts?
